자율 학습/스터디
윈도우에서 Docker 사용하기 (redis)
60cod
2024. 6. 4. 23:11
1. 설치
Docker Desktop for Windows 설치
https://docs.docker.com/desktop/install/windows-install/
Install Docker Desktop on Windows
Get started with Docker for Windows. This guide covers system requirements, where to download, and instructions on how to install and update.
docs.docker.com
2. 실행
3. docker run {이미지이름}
도커 설치했으니 커맨드창에서 Docker CLI 사용할 수 있다.
3-1. wsl 사용해서 우분투 환경 접속
wsl
3-2. 도커 컨테이너 환경에서 redis 설치, 실행
Docker hub에 있는 Redis 이미지로 설치할 것이다.
cf. Redis 도커 이미지 : https://hub.docker.com/_/redis
docker run redis
→ 이 명령어 하나로 설치하고 실행하는 것까지 다 한다..
docker run -it redis
→ 레디스 박스도 보임.
run 상태이지만 분리된 컨테이너 환경이기 때문에 다른 커맨드창 열어서 redis-cli 입력해도 접속 안 된다.
4. 컨테이너 환경으로 접속
4-1. 실행중인 컨테이너 목록 확인
컨테이너 ID 확인
docker ps
4-2. 접속 (쉘 열기)
중복되는 컨테이너 ID가 없다면 앞 글자까지만 대충 써도 됨...
docker exec -it {컨테이너ID} bash
이제 redis-cli 가능
💡터미널 프롬프트 차이 확인
- 위 → 로컬환경에서 실행중인 redis 서버 접속
- 아래 → 도커 컨테이너에서 실행중인 redis 서버 접속